3D Printing Market for Drones to Reach $900M by 2025

A new report indicates a significant growth trajectory for additive manufacturing within the Unmanned Aircraft Systems (UAS) sector, projecting a market value of $900 million by 2025.

The Unmanned Aircraft Systems (UAS) industry is poised for substantial growth in its adoption of additive manufacturing technologies. A recent report highlights the increasing integration of 3D printing into drone production and related applications.

Projections indicate that the market for additive manufacturing within the UAS sector will expand considerably in the coming years. The report estimates the market to be valued at $140 million in 2025. This figure is expected to climb to $900 million by the same year, demonstrating a significant compound annual growth rate.

This expansion is driven by the inherent advantages that 3D printing offers to drone manufacturers. These include the ability to create complex geometries, lightweight components, and rapid prototyping capabilities, all of which are critical for optimizing drone performance and reducing production costs. The report's findings suggest a strong industry trend towards leveraging these benefits.
